2. Find a Location for Your System Place your system on a desktop or table that is strong enough to support the system unit and a monitor. Your system unit weighs approximately 6.8 to 9.5 kilograms (15 to 21 pounds). A monitor can weigh up to 34 kilograms (75 pounds).

9. Start the System 1. Be sure the power switch is set to off (O). 2. Plug the system unit power cord into a grounded outlet. 3. Turn on ( | ) any expansion boxes. 4. Turn on any other device, such as a printer or modem.
